-module(ggs_network).
-export([connect/0,append_key_value_strings_to_dict/2,key_value_string_to_list/1]).
-export([read/1, send_command/2]).
connect() ->
{ok,Socket} = gen_tcp:connect("localhost", 9000,[{active, false}]),
Socket.
read(Socket) ->
Content = receive_content(Socket),
Headers = extract_headers(Content),
ContentSize = dict:fetch("Content-Size", Headers),
ContentSizeI = list_to_integer(lists:nth(1, ContentSize)),
Data = receive_data(Socket, ContentSizeI, ""),
io:format("Headers: ~s~n", [Content]),
io:format("Data: ~s~n", [Data]),
received_command(Headers, Data).
receive_content(Socket) ->
receive_content_(0, "", Socket).
receive_content_(Amount, Headers, Socket) ->
{ok, Char1} = gen_tcp:recv(Socket, 1),
case Char1 of
"\n" -> case Amount of
1 -> Headers;
_ -> receive_content_(Amount + 1,
Headers ++ Char1,
Socket)
end;
_ -> receive_content_(0, Headers ++ Char1, Socket)
end.
receive_data(_, 0, Headers) ->
Headers;
receive_data(Socket, ContentSize, Headers) ->
{ok, Char} = gen_tcp:recv(Socket, 1),
receive_data(Socket, ContentSize - 1, Headers ++ Char).
received_command(Headers, Data) ->
{ok, CommandList} = dict:find("Client-Command", Headers),
Command = lists:nth(1, CommandList),
case Command of
"hello" ->
io:format("Set game token~n"),
pong_bot:set_game_token(Data),
send_command("ready", "");
"defined" ->
io:format("Defined~n"),
ok;
Command ->
pong_bot:ggsNetworkReceivedCommandWithArgs(Command, Data)
end.
make_message(ServerOrGame, Command, Args) ->
io:format("Before fetch gametoken~n"),
GameToken = pong_bot:get_game_token(),
io:format("After fetch gametoken~n"),
StrGameToken = string:concat("Token: ", GameToken),
StrGameTokenln = string:concat(StrGameToken, "\n"),
StrCommand = string:concat("-Command: ", Command),
StrCommandln = string:concat(StrCommand, "\n"),
StrFullCommand = string:concat(ServerOrGame, StrCommandln),
StrContentLength = string:concat("Content-Length: ", integer_to_list(length(Args))),
StrContentLengthln = string:concat(StrContentLength, "\n\n"),
StrTokenCommand = string:concat(StrGameTokenln, StrFullCommand),
Message = string:concat(StrTokenCommand, StrContentLengthln),
MessageWithArgs = string:concat(Message, list_concat(Args,[])),
MessageWithArgs.
send_command(Command, Args) ->
write(make_message("Game", Command, Args)).
write(Message) ->
Socket = gen_server:call({global, pong_bot}, socket),
gen_tcp:send(Socket, Message).
list_concat([],Ret) ->
Ret;
list_concat([E|ES],Ret) ->
NewRet = string:concat(Ret,E),
list_concat(ES,NewRet).
%%%Packet parsing.%%%
extract_headers(Source) ->
HeaderList = string:tokens(Source, "\n"),
key_value_strings_to_dict(HeaderList).
%extract_data([]) ->
% [];
%extract_data([E|ES]) ->
% io:format("~n~s~n~n~n~n", [E]),
% KeyValueList = key_value_string_to_list(E),
% case length(KeyValueList) of
% 2 ->
% extract_data(ES);
% _ ->
% E
% end.
%%%Low-level internals.%%%
%%["K1: V1","K2: V2","KN: VN" ...] -> Dict
key_value_strings_to_dict(Strings) ->
Dict = dict:new(),
append_key_value_strings_to_dict(Strings,Dict).
%%["K1: V1","K2: V2","KN: VN" ...], Dict -> NewDict
append_key_value_strings_to_dict([Str|Strings],Dict) ->
KeyValueList = key_value_string_to_list(Str),
case length(KeyValueList) of
2 ->
NewDict = append_string_pair_to_dict(Dict,lists:nth(1,KeyValueList),lists:nth(2,KeyValueList)),
append_key_value_strings_to_dict(Strings,NewDict);
_ ->
append_key_value_strings_to_dict(Strings,Dict)
end;
append_key_value_strings_to_dict([],Dict) ->
Dict.
%%"Hello: "World!" -> ["Hello","World!"]
key_value_string_to_list(KeyValueString) ->
string:tokens(KeyValueString, ": ").
%%Append a key str1 and a value str2 to the dict Dict
append_string_pair_to_dict(Dict, Str1, Str2) ->
dict:append(Str1, Str2, Dict).
